Abode in the mountains of Thailand: Chiang Rai’s new luxury tented camp

Tuesday, October 3, 2023

Favorite

The scenic mountains of Chiang Rai in northern Thailand will see the debut of the Visama Mae Chan luxury tented camp on 1st November. The new establishment is Visama Hospitality Group (VHG) Asia’s first high-end lodge and features 10 tastefully furnished tents. Willem Niemeijer of YAANA Ventures and Christopher Stafford, who developed the upscale boutique hotel management company The Occident & Orient Company, are the co-founders of VHG Asia.


This non-profit camp aims to help the nearby Friends of Thai Daughters foundation, which works to combat child trafficking by empowering girls from hill tribe communities. 


The foundation was established by its current directors, Patty Zinkowski and Jane McBride, and is officially recognized as a not-for-profit organization in the United States. In their statement, Patty Zinkowski and Jane McBride said that they anticipate a long-lasting and fruitful cooperation with Visama and would offer the girls employment possibilities as well as a reliable source of money for the organization. 


The size of the opulent tents, which go by hill tribe names like “Akha,” “Lahu,” “Yao,” and “Hmong,” ranges from 48 to 80 square meters, with a 12 to 20 square meter veranda. Air conditioning, a phone, an espresso maker, a French press coffee maker, WiFi, rain showers, safety deposit boxes, refrigerators, his and hers bathrobes and slippers, bathtubs, and a round- the-clock concierge are just a few of the amenities that are considered standard.


The Ambalama, a venue for storytelling and discussions by visitors like authors and historians, will be a highlight. Visitors can experience the greatest Lanna cuisine, regional farm-to-table organic selections, and international favorites at the Reu Doo Gaan restaurant.


On September 27, a small group of representatives from the travel industry were given information about the new VHG property at the Siam Hotel in Bangkok.


Chris Stafford, Chief Operating Officer of VHG said, “We want to immerse guests in a fusion of luxury and Lanna culture set against the stunning backdrop of mythical mountains of the Golden Triangle”. According to Stafford, event butlers will provide visitors with private lunches, individualized arts and crafts classes, foraging excursions, meditation instruction, and even archery.


Further Niemeijer, who co-founded award-winning eco-lodges and tented camps in southern Thailand and Cambodia said that visitors to Visama Mae Chan could choose from two to four-day “journeys” at the camp where they could engage in the arts, go on outdoor excursions, and see the surrounding attractions while learning about Lanna culture.


For stays beginning on November 1, 2023, and onward, Visama Mae Chan opened for reservations and purchases on September 27.
